IRS boosts standard mileage rate deduction to 62.5 cents per mile, a 4 cent hike, as gas soars to more than $5 a gallon

The IRS will boost the standard mileage rate by 4 cents, to 62.5 cents per mile, starting on July 1. The midyear change is due to soaring gas prices.
